Key Trends in Blockchain Adoption

Increased Institutional Adoption

Why It’s Important: Institutional adoption of blockchain technology can drive widespread acceptance and integration into traditional systems.

Key Developments:

Financial Services: Major banks and financial institutions are exploring blockchain for faster, more secure transactions.

Supply Chain Management: Companies are leveraging blockchain to enhance transparency and traceability in supply chains.

Healthcare: Blockchain is being used to secure patient data and streamline healthcare processes.

Example: JPMorgan’s use of its blockchain-based payment network, Liink, to enhance cross-border payments demonstrates the growing institutional adoption of blockchain.

Growth of Decentralized Finance (DeFi)

Why It’s Important: DeFi platforms are revolutionizing traditional financial services by providing decentralized alternatives for lending, borrowing, and trading.

Key Developments:

Decentralized Exchanges (DEXs): Platforms like Uniswap and SushiSwap facilitate peer-to-peer trading without intermediaries.

Lending and Borrowing: DeFi platforms like Aave and Compound allow users to lend and borrow crypto assets.

Yield Farming: Users can earn interest by providing liquidity to DeFi platforms.

Example: The total value locked (TVL) in DeFi platforms has surged, indicating growing user adoption and confidence in decentralized financial services.

Integration with Internet of Things (IoT)

Why It’s Important: Integrating blockchain with IoT can enhance the security and efficiency of connected devices and systems.

Key Developments:

Secure Data Exchange: Blockchain ensures secure and tamper-proof data exchange between IoT devices.

Automation: Smart contracts enable automated processes and transactions between devices.

Supply Chain Integration: IoT devices can provide real-time tracking and verification of goods in the supply chain.

Example: IBM and Maersk’s blockchain platform, TradeLens, integrates IoT devices to enhance supply chain transparency and efficiency.

Rise of Non-Fungible Tokens (NFTs)

Why It’s Important: NFTs are creating new opportunities for digital ownership and monetization in art, gaming, and entertainment.

Key Developments:

Digital Art: Artists can tokenize their work, providing a new revenue stream and greater control over their creations.

Gaming: NFTs enable in-game assets to be owned, traded, and monetized.

Collectibles: Digital collectibles like CryptoKitties and NBA Top Shot are gaining popularity.

Example: Beeple’s digital artwork sold for $69 million as an NFT, highlighting the potential for significant value in the digital art market.

Predictions for Blockchain Adoption

Widespread Use in Government Services

Prediction: Governments will increasingly adopt blockchain for public services, enhancing transparency and efficiency.

Impact:

Secure Voting: Blockchain can provide secure and transparent voting systems, reducing fraud.

Identity Management: Blockchain-based digital identities can streamline verification processes.

Public Records: Immutable blockchain records can enhance the management of public records.

Example: Estonia’s use of blockchain for e-governance services, including digital identities and voting, demonstrates the potential for government adoption.

Mainstream Acceptance of Digital Currencies

Prediction: Digital currencies, including central bank digital currencies (CBDCs) and stablecoins, will gain mainstream acceptance and use.

Impact:

Enhanced Payments: Digital currencies can provide faster, cheaper, and more secure payment methods.

Financial Inclusion: Digital currencies can increase access to financial services for the unbanked and underbanked.

Economic Stability: CBDCs can offer greater control over monetary policy and economic stability.

Example: China’s digital yuan pilot program illustrates the potential for CBDCs to transform the financial landscape.

Expansion of Blockchain in Healthcare

Prediction: Blockchain will play a significant role in healthcare, improving data security, patient privacy, and operational efficiency.

Impact:

Secure Data Sharing: Blockchain ensures secure and tamper-proof sharing of patient data.

Supply Chain Transparency: Blockchain can track the provenance of pharmaceuticals and medical supplies.

Research and Development: Blockchain can streamline clinical trials and research data management.

Example: MediLedger’s blockchain-based platform enhances the security and transparency of pharmaceutical supply chains.
